当前位置: 首页 > wzjs >正文

wordpress建站教程网广西网站建设证件查询

wordpress建站教程网,广西网站建设证件查询,新乡手机网站建设官网,海南网页设计公司排名Spark和Hadoop都是大数据处理的核心框架,但它们在设计理念、架构和适用场景上有显著区别,同时也存在紧密的联系。以下是它们的详细对比: --- ### **1. 核心区别** | **维度** | **Hadoop** | **Spark** …

Spark和Hadoop都是大数据处理的核心框架,但它们在设计理念、架构和适用场景上有显著区别,同时也存在紧密的联系。以下是它们的详细对比:

---

### **1. 核心区别**
| **维度**         | **Hadoop**                          | **Spark**                          |
|-------------------|-------------------------------------|------------------------------------|
| **数据处理模型**  | 批处理(MapReduce)                | 批处理、流处理、交互式查询、图计算 |
| **速度**          | 慢(基于磁盘I/O)                  | 快(基于内存计算,可达Hadoop的10~100倍) |
| **容错机制**      | 数据冗余(HDFS副本)               | RDD血统(Lineage)机制            |
| **延迟**          | 高(适合离线处理)                 | 低(支持实时或近实时处理)        |
| **资源管理**      | 依赖YARN/Mesos                     | 内置Standalone,也支持YARN/Mesos   |
| **API易用性**     | 底层API(Java为主)                | 高级API(Scala/Python/Java/R)    |
| **机器学习**      | 需借助Mahout                       | 内置MLlib库                       |

---

### **2. 核心联系**
- **互补关系**:  
  - Spark常作为Hadoop生态的加速组件,利用HDFS存储数据,YARN管理资源。  
  - Hadoop的HDFS为Spark提供分布式存储,Spark替代MapReduce进行高效计算。
  
- **生态整合**:  
  - Spark可无缝集成Hive(HQL)、HBase(NoSQL)、S3等Hadoop生态工具。  
  - 企业常组合使用:HDFS + YARN + Spark + Hive。

---

### **3. 关键场景选择**
- **用Hadoop的场景**:  
  - 超大规模数据离线批处理(如历史日志分析)。  
  - 成本敏感型任务(依赖磁盘,硬件要求低)。  

- **用Spark的场景**:  
  - 需要低延迟(如实时报表、流处理)。  
  - 迭代计算(机器学习、图算法)。  
  - 交互式数据分析(Spark SQL)。  

---

### **4. 架构对比**
- **Hadoop**:  
  - **存储层**:HDFS(分布式文件系统)。  
  - **计算层**:MapReduce(分Map和Reduce两阶段)。  
  - **资源层**:YARN(解耦资源与计算)。  

- **Spark**:  
  - **核心**:弹性分布式数据集(RDD)内存计算。  
  - **扩展库**:Spark Streaming、Spark SQL、MLlib、GraphX。  
  - **可独立运行**,也可依托Hadoop资源管理器(YARN)。  

---

### **5. 性能差异根源**
- **Hadoop MapReduce**:  
  每个阶段将中间结果写入磁盘,适合高吞吐但延迟高。  
- **Spark**:  
  通过内存缓存中间数据,减少I/O开销,尤其适合迭代作业(如梯度下降)。  

---

### **6. 发展趋势**
- **Spark**逐渐成为实时和迭代计算的标准,但**Hadoop**仍是廉价海量存储的基石。  
- 现代大数据架构通常混合部署,例如:  
  - 实时部分:Spark Streaming + Kafka  
  - 离线部分:Hive on Spark  
  - 存储层:HDFS/S3  

---

### **总结**
- **联系**:Spark可视为Hadoop生态的计算优化延伸,二者协同工作。  
- **区别**:Spark以内存计算为核心,Hadoop以可靠磁盘存储为基础。  
- **选择建议**:需要实时性选Spark;超大规模离线批处理且预算有限选Hadoop。

http://www.dtcms.com/wzjs/818967.html

相关文章:

  • dede资讯类网站模板数据库查询网站模板
  • 有口碑的赣州网站建设姐妹直播
  • 应城网站建设wordpress可以做成企业站吗
  • 建设商务网站的费用一级a做爰片免费网站孕交视频教程
  • 山东网站推广营销设计移动应用开发就业方向
  • 内江 网站建设网站标准字体样
  • 大连做网站的公司地名网站建设费用
  • 网站建设实施背景分析电子商务网站建设与运营的试题
  • 长沙 网站seo服务 网络服务天津网站设计 河西
  • 途牛网网站建设评价ps网页设计论文
  • 长春网页建站模板批量修改wordpress id
  • 怎么建设一个购买卡密的网站工作室有专门的网站
  • 黄冈网站推广软件视频下载上海企业名录 企业黄页
  • 可信网站代码wordpress 目录索引
  • 做电影网站如何不侵权asp 网站开发
  • 新手怎么做网站内容维护装修设计咨询公司
  • 做网站哪个公司最福州交通建设集团官方网站
  • 网站建设基本流程及相应的技术专业建站网站
  • 广州工程建设网站电商平台怎么入手
  • 网站开发域名注册wordpress在国内很慢
  • 天津西青建设工程网站四川省的住房和城乡建设厅网站首页
  • 电子书城网站开发项目概况m开头的网站建设公司
  • 山东网站建设和游戏开发的公司排名网站制作是那个
  • 免费试用平台网站源码优化分析
  • 便利的网站建设公司设计之家房屋装修游戏
  • 佛山企业建网站网站设计制作 厂
  • 阿里巴巴网站头像你会放什么做头像深圳网站建设 东莞网站建设
  • 外贸网站seo推广教程网站建设選平台
  • 网站程序的构成商城型网站的概念
  • 温州免费做网站网站开发建设流程